Course summary

The BTEC Higher National qualifications in Building Services Engineering –Mechanical pathway is aimed at students who are looking to develop their career as a Building Services Engineer. Candidates are generally already working in technician roles “on the tools" and this programme supports student’s development towards design, installation and management roles within the sector. Optional units are offered to support both electrical and mechanical Building services engineers. Mechanical includes Heating, Ventilation, refrigeration, air conditioning and plumbing while Electrical covers services for domestic, commercial and industrial building.

Modules

Students will complete the following units on this programme: Construction Technology, Science & Materials, Mathematics for Construction, Principles of Heating Services Design & Installation, Individual Project, Construction Practice & Management, Principles of Electrical Design & Installation and Group/individual tutorial.

Assessment method

Continuous assessment through written assignments, presentations and laboratory work.

Entry requirements

Qualification requirements

All applications will be considered individually however offers will usually be based on: 64 UCAS points at A Level in relevant subject(s) BTEC Level 3 qualification (2 years) in Construction and the Built Environment 4 GCSEs at grade C or above (or numeric score of 4/5 under newly reformed GCSE grading) which must include Maths and English. An Access to Higher Education Diploma in relevant area Other related Level 3 qualifications Related work experience will be considered in place of formal qualifications Successful applicants who do not have GCSES in Maths and /or English at Grade C (Or equivalent) will be offered the opportunity to undertake that qualification whilst on their Higher Education course. Applicants should be aware that progression on to Level 6 top up programmes may not be possible without the GCSE Passes.
